Harford Family House hit a grand slam for the community as its annual Home Runs for the Homeless event raised a record-breaking $109,817.23, making it the most successful fundraising event in the organization's history. Since the event's inception in 2009, Home Runs for the Homeless has raised an incredible $900,000 to help end homelessness in Harford County.
